Floyd Samba scores twice on debut as Manchester City thrash Norwich 5-0 in Carabao Cup clash
New Delhi, Sept. 18 -- Manchester City began their Carabao Cup defence with a 5-0 win over Norwich City at the Etihad Stadium on Thursday night. Floyd Samba scored twice on his senior debut; Rayan Cherki and Allan also found the net, and Ryan McAidoo added a late fifth as Enzo Maresca's rotated side booked a fourth-round home tie with Brighton.
Maresca made 10 changes from the team that won at Old Trafford on Sunday. Erling Haaland was left out of the squad. Goalkeeper Geronimo Rulli and winger Allan made their first City appearances, while academy midfielder Samba started.
